Lines Matching refs:Entity
271 InitializedEntity Entity; in InitializeParameter() local
272 Entity.Kind = EK_Parameter; in InitializeParameter()
273 Entity.Type = in InitializeParameter()
275 Entity.Parent = nullptr; in InitializeParameter()
276 Entity.Parameter = {Parm, Consumed}; in InitializeParameter()
277 return Entity; in InitializeParameter()
285 InitializedEntity Entity; in InitializeParameter() local
286 Entity.Kind = EK_Parameter; in InitializeParameter()
287 Entity.Type = Context.getVariableArrayDecayedType(Type); in InitializeParameter()
288 Entity.Parent = nullptr; in InitializeParameter()
289 Entity.Parameter = {nullptr, Consumed}; in InitializeParameter()
290 return Entity; in InitializeParameter()
296 InitializedEntity Entity; in InitializeTemplateParameter() local
297 Entity.Kind = EK_TemplateParameter; in InitializeTemplateParameter()
298 Entity.Type = T; in InitializeTemplateParameter()
299 Entity.Parent = nullptr; in InitializeTemplateParameter()
300 Entity.Variable = {Param, false, false}; in InitializeTemplateParameter()
301 return Entity; in InitializeTemplateParameter()
1158 void PrintInitLocationNote(Sema &S, const InitializedEntity &Entity);
1181 const InitializedEntity &Entity,
1186 void InitializeFrom(Sema &S, const InitializedEntity &Entity,
1214 const InitializedEntity &Entity,
1224 const InitializedEntity &Entity,